13.10.2015  Seminar on the use of distance learning technologies in education

On October 12, an educational seminar "The Use of Technology in the Education System of Veliky Novgorod and Novgorod Region” took place at the NovSU Conference Hall. The participants of the seminar discussed issues of improving the efficiency of the educational process with the help of a regional distance learning system www.do.edu53.ru. Over 40 representatives of municipal and district schools, faculty members of Novgorod State University, Alexander Shirin, the head of Department of Education and Youth Policy of Novgorod Region, and Svetlana Matveeva, the chairperson of Education Committee of Veliky Novgorod, took part in the seminar.

Alexander Shirin made the point of importance of distance learning for the schools of the region: “Quality of preparation for the unified state exam is a very important and urgent task for us. We see online courses as its solution. We aim to bring into life a lot of things, not only within the frames of basic educational programs, but also in other relevant forms of education."

Starting from the late October, NovSU will organize regular webinars for students of the region on the most difficult subjects: Mathematics, Physics, Chemistry, Biology and Russian. Pilot classes took place last spring and proved to be successful. Now, everything is ready - programs and university professors, even the schedule. The schools just need to express their wish to participate in the project, and sign an agreement with the university. This was stated by the vice rector for IT Nikolay Kurmyshev. He and his colleagues presented reports on the following topics: "Use of Webinar Technology in Educational Process. Preparation for the Unified State Exam Using Webinars. Teacher Re-Training"; "New Services and Possibilities of the Regional Distance Learning System www.do.edu53.ru. Organization of Teaching and Guiding "; "The Use of International Standards for the Design of E-learning Resources" and others.

The DLS already has its results, and the authors of successful school and university online courses shared their experience during the seminar: elementary school #33 teacher Svetlana Vasilevskaya told about the use of the distance learning technologies in the classroom and extracurricular activities at the elementary school; technology teacher of the Gymnasium "Kvant" Anastasia Sashnina shared her experience in the use of distance learning technologies on  drawing classes; representatives of the Center for Inclusive Education Anna Tretyak and Natalia Avdeyuk compared  advantages and  disadvantages  of webinar and face-to-face lesson and presented online lesson of geography and biology.

It should be mentioned that for the schools of the region there was a video broadcast on the site of the seminar. The organizers of the seminar recorded about 70 connections from all over the Novgorod region.
